Prepare the scope

Three questions to make the first conversation useful

  1. 01

    Who will rely on the report, and for which decision?

  2. 02

    Which framework, period, entities, systems, and locations are in scope?

  3. 03

    Are independence, licence, timing, and evidence requirements understood?

Professional boundary

Audit and assurance work is available only through appropriately licensed professionals and after independence and conflict checks.
